Understanding the multi-system nature of Lyme infection, the major goals of treatment are –
  • Eradicate pathogens
  • Boost immunity
  • Support affected organs/ systems
  • Provide symptom relief

Some of the multiple areas that need to be addressed include:

  • Primary infection
  • Co-infections – erlichia, bartonella, babesia etc
  • Nutritional deficiencies
  • General detoxification
  • Immune dysfunction
  • Systemic inflammation and pain
